#include "confparser.h"
ConfParser::ConfParser()
{
separator = '=';
commentary = '#';
}
ConfParser::Status ConfParser::Parse(const char * file_name)
{
line = 1;
table.clear();
file.clear();
file.open( file_name );
if( !file )
return cant_open_file;
ReadChar();
status = ParseFile();
file.close();
return status;
}
ConfParser::Status ConfParser::ParseFile()
{
while( lastc != -1 )
{
if( ReadVariable() )
{
if( lastc != separator )
return syntax_error;
ReadChar(); // skipping separator
if( !ReadValue() )
return syntax_error;
//table.insert( std::make_pair(variable, value) );
table[variable] = value;
}
if( lastc == commentary )
SkipLine();
if( lastc != -1 && lastc != '\n' )
return syntax_error;
ReadChar(); // skipping '\n' if was
}
return ok;
}
bool ConfParser::IsVariableChar(int c)
{
if( (c>='a' && c<='z') ||
(c>='A' && c<='Z') ||
(c>='0' && c<='9') ||
c=='.' || c==',' || c=='_' )
return true;
return false;
}
bool ConfParser::IsValueSimpleChar(int c)
{
//if( c==-1 || c=='\n' || IsWhite(c) || c==commentary )
if( c==-1 || c=='\n' || c==commentary )
return false;
return true;
}
bool ConfParser::ReadVariable()
{
variable.clear();
SkipWhite();
while( IsVariableChar(lastc) )
{
variable += lastc;
ReadChar();
}
SkipWhite();
return !variable.empty();
}
bool ConfParser::ReadValue()
{
value.clear();
SkipWhite();
if( lastc == '"' )
// quoted value
return ReadValueQuoted();
else
return ReadValueSimple();
}
bool ConfParser::ReadValueQuoted()
{
ReadChar(); // skipping the first quote
while( lastc != '\n' && lastc != '"' && lastc != -1 )
{
if( lastc == '\\' )
ReadChar();
value += lastc;
ReadChar();
}
if( lastc != '"' )
return false;
ReadChar(); // skipping the last quote
SkipWhite();
return true;
}
bool ConfParser::ReadValueSimple()
{
while( IsValueSimpleChar(lastc) )
{
value += lastc;
ReadChar();
}
Trim(value);
SkipWhite();
return true;
}
int ConfParser::ReadChar()
{
lastc = file.get();
if( lastc == '\n' )
++line;
return lastc;
}
bool ConfParser::IsWhite(int c)
{
if( c==' ' || c=='\t' || c==13 || c==160 )
return true;
return false;
}
void ConfParser::SkipWhite()
{
while( IsWhite(lastc) )
ReadChar();
}
void ConfParser::SkipLine()
{
while( lastc != -1 && lastc != '\n' )
ReadChar();
}
void ConfParser::Trim(std::string & s)
{
std::string::size_type i;
if( s.empty() )
return;
// looking for white characters at the end
for(i=s.size()-1 ; i>0 && IsWhite(s[i]) ; --i);
if( i==0 && IsWhite(s[i]) )
{
// the whole string has white characters
s.clear();
return;
}
// deleting white characters at the end
if( i != s.size() - 1 )
s.erase(i+1, std::string::npos);
// looking for white characters at the beginning
for(i=0 ; i<s.size() && IsWhite(s[i]) ; ++i);
// deleting white characters at the beginning
if( i != 0 )
s.erase(0, i);
}
